Jim Leyland: Living proof

2024 National Baseball Hall of Fame Inductee Jim Leyland joins Jason and Dan to discuss his odyssey from Tigers minor leaguer to the illustrious halls of Cooperstown. The Skipper explains how growing up in a big family helped shape his appreciation for managing different personalities. How did the Tigers become his first love? Leyland recounts balancing his boss role on the field with being a father, brother, and friend figure in the clubhouse. How did he manage to consistently get the most out of his players? Ahead of his number retirement ceremony at Comerica Park, Leyland recalls some of his favorite Tigers memories including fostering a winning culture in 2006, advocating for a young Justin Verlander, and his genuine appreciation for Detroit fans.
